The Medication Technician is responsible for safely and accurately administering medications to residents in accordance with state regulations, community policies, and physician orders. This role plays a key part in supporting residents’ health and well‑being by ensuring medications are given correctly and by monitoring for any changes in condition. The Med Tech also assists with daily care tasks and fosters a compassionate, respectful living environment.
Key Responsibilities- Prepare, administer, and document medications in compliance with physician orders and community policy.
- Verify correct medication, dosage, resident, time, and route before administration.
- Maintain accurate and complete medication administration records (MARs).
- Report and document any medication errors, side effects, or refusals promptly.
- Refill and reorder medications as needed in coordination with the pharmacy and nursing staff.
- Observe residents for changes in physical, mental, or emotional condition and report to supervising nurse or manager.
- Assist residents with activities of daily living (ADLs) such as grooming, dressing, or ambulation when needed.
- Provide companionship and emotional support to residents, promoting dignity and positive engagement.
- Active Medication Technician License on Maryland Board of Nursing.
- 6 months of experience.
